While many of us have been blinkered by the great Apple vs Android war, Nothing has been brooding on the sidelines, slowly becoming the beloved black sheep of the tech world. With a distinct aesthetic and playful attitude, the brand has developed somewhat of a cult following for its unexpected design, and its latest drop might be the strangest yet.
Over the weekend, the brand released a cryptic post teasing a new addition to its (a) series (a serious contender for the best iPhone for photography). While many might expect a close-up of a phone or perhaps a new accessory, in typical Nothing fashion, the unexpected image resembled none other than a single condom packet. Don’t worry, I’m just as confused as you are.
Whispers of the new Nothing (4a) have been circulating for months, with fans eagerly waiting for a teaser – this prophylactic promo probably isn’t what they had in mind. With the Phone (3) impressing in both form and function, the (4a) has some big shoes to fill, which makes me think there’s more to this saucy teaser than meets the eye.
Many took the post literally, predicting that Nothing-branded condoms would be dropping soon, while others thought it was a belated Valentine’s Day spoof. “Hope it does’t come too soon – no rush, take your time,” one fan joked.
Others began theorising that the ‘condom’ could be a red herring, potentially hiding the new (4a) chip, a smart ring, or even an AirTag dupe. “The marketing intern needs a raise or needs to be fired, I can’t decide which,” one fan wrote, while another pointed out, “Nothing 4a series coming soon, but they never said it’s a smartphone or a condom… just saying.”
